Transaction 655cae72928153c1671165418baee42d75c926c3c673c759aba95becee7ba960
1 Input
1 Output
-
655cae72928153c1671165418baee42d75c926c3c673c759aba95becee7ba960:0
- value
- 1955445
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 98549d9862ba32150cb8ab4452e905871cbd043441c22f3f5fb602b69903722b
- address
- bc1pnp2fmxrzhgep2r9c4dz996g9suwt6pp5g8pz706lkcptdxgrwg4s6q3a8f